Transaction dd6882e85de0b836a4577e7361653124c30c9a89364456867ae5639cec56919e
1 Input
1 Output
-
dd6882e85de0b836a4577e7361653124c30c9a89364456867ae5639cec56919e:0
- value
- 686796
- script pubkey
- OP_0 OP_PUSHBYTES_20 6af167a9381b364af55c6c9912f29cf570645ef6
- address
- bc1qdtck02fcrvmy4a2udjv39u5u74cxghhknn8ygl